Skip to content
  • Donate
  • Curriculum
  • Catalog
  • Forum, Opens in new window
  • News, Opens in new window
  • Radio, Opens in new window
  • Contribute, Opens in new window
  • Podcast, Opens in new window
Sign in

Help Our Charity Do More

freeCodeCamp is a highly efficient education charity.

When you donate to freeCodeCamp, you help people learn new skills and provide for their families.

You also help us create new resources for you to use to expand your own technology skills.

Confirm your donation of $20 / month:

Your $20 donation will provide 1,000 hours of learning to people around the world each month.

Donating $20 / month:
  Secure donation
Patreon

Benefits from becoming a Supporter:

  • No more donation prompt popups
  • You'll get a Supporter badge
  • Your profile image will get a golden halo around it
  • You'll gain access to special Supporter Discord channels - join our Discord and use the /supporter command to get access
  • And more benefits to come soon

Current Initiatives:

  • Creating new JavaScript and Python curricula
  • Creating English and math curricula
  • Translating our curriculum and tutorials into 32 languages
  • Creating a free accredited computer science bachelor's degree

Our Community Achievements This Year:

  • Published 193 full-length courses on YouTube.
  • Published 850 text-based coding tutorials and 5 free books through freeCodeCamp Press.
  • Merged 2,455 code contributions into our open source repositories on GitHub
  • Translated 1.5 million words to make our curriculum and tutorials more accessible to speakers of many world languages

As you can see, we're getting things done. So you can rest assured that we'll put your donations to good use.

Get the benefits and the knowledge that you’re helping our charity change education for the better. Become a supporter today.


Frequently asked questions:

freeCodeCamp is a donor-supported tax-exempt 501(c)(3) charitable organization (United States Federal Tax Identification Number: 82-0779546).

Our mission: to help people learn to code for free. We accomplish this by creating thousands of videos, articles, and interactive coding lessons - all freely available to the public.

Donations to freeCodeCamp go toward our education initiatives, and help pay for servers, services, and staff.

You can make a tax-deductible donation here.

Trending Guides

  • REST APIs
  • Clean Code
  • TypeScript
  • JavaScript
  • AI Chatbots
  • Command Line
  • GraphQL APIs
  • CSS Transforms
  • Access Control
  • REST API Design
  • PHP
  • Java
  • Linux
  • React
  • CI/CD
  • Docker
  • Golang
  • Python
  • Node.js
  • Todo APIs
  • JavaScript Classes
  • Front-End Libraries
  • Express and Node.js
  • Python Code Examples
  • Clustering in Python
  • Software Architecture
  • Programming Fundamentals
  • Coding Career Preparation
  • Full-Stack Developer Guide
  • Python for JavaScript Devs

Mobile App

  • Download on the App Store
  • Get it on Google Play

Our Charity

AboutAlumni NetworkOpen SourceShopSupportSponsorsAcademic HonestyCode of ConductPrivacy PolicyTerms of ServiceCopyright Policy